Railway Safety Act, 2024 (Act No. 30 of 2024)Chapter 2 : Railway Safety Regulator14. Functions of board |
The functions of the board are to—
| (a) | provide a governance framework for the Regulator; |
| (b) | ensure that the Regulator performs its duties efficiently and effectively; |
| (c) | ensure that the Regulator complies with this Act and any other applicable law; |
| (d) | ensure that the Regulator exercises its powers in accordance with the principles of transparency and accountability; |
| (e) | determine and enforce the broad policy framework within which the Regulator must pursue its objects and perform its functions; |
| (f) | determine and approve a safety management system in terms of section 37(1); |
| (g) | consider appeals as provided for in sections 54(6) and 55; |
| (h) | subject to this Act and any other applicable law, implement any instruction issued by the Minister in respect of railway safety; |
| (i) | advise the Minister and Parliament on the efficacy of this Act; |
| (j) | review and approve strategy, the budget, action plans and the organogram of the Regulator; and |
| (k) | perform any other power or duty conferred on the board by this Act or any other law which confers powers or duties on the board. |
